Transaction 8ec3bddca5c4fb128da87fa556da8100ae5541f011b799b7ef20977409596405
1 Input
1 Output
-
8ec3bddca5c4fb128da87fa556da8100ae5541f011b799b7ef20977409596405:0
- value
- 1223559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 821ed10c2036d754988dbd4e5f9105783028b265 OP_EQUAL
- address
- 3DZ2gf14bJkB254oLH2LbHaMyV2JDtCNWE